WebSep 30, 2024 · The standard hypotheses for one-way ANOVA are the following: Null: All group means are equal. Alternative: Not all group means are equal. If the p-value is less than your significance level (usually 0.05), reject the null hypothesis. WebApr 1, 2024 · Just so you don’t get too worried, the \(p\)-value for the ANOVA has the very same general meaning as the \(p\)-value for the \(t\)-test, or the \(p\)-value for any sample statistic. It tells us that the probability that we would observe our test statistic or larger, under the distribution of no differences (the null).
